Abstract
The starburst(PAMAM)dendrimer of generation 0 was reacted with pentaammine-triflato-chromium(III) and -cobalt(III). The products were separated by ion exchange chromatography and characterized by elemental analysis, UV-VIS-, IR-, 13C-spectroscopy or cyclic voltammetry. The dendrimer forms five membered chelate rings containing amine and amide nitrogens and binds one or two metal ions.
